3 Effective Ways to Help Students Achieve Criteria for Success

Success criteria must be specific to the learning target, understandable, and visible. It must answer question how will I know I hit my learning target?

Learning Targets and Success Criteria; Purposeful Teaching - Enriching Young Minds & Hearts

It is important to explicitly tell the students WHAT they will be learning, HOW they will be successful in mastering that skill and WHY it is an important skill to learn. This is where learning targets and success criteria come in to play.

No-Nonsense Teaching: Reading Comprehension: How to Connect Success Criteria, Learning Goals and Anchor Charts

Reading comprehension in Grades 4 - 8 is supported in the classroom many ways. One strategy is to use your classroom walls effectively by explicitly posting and linking success criteria, learning goals and anchor charts. By posting and linking all of these supports, children understand what they are learning, why they are learning and how be successful at what they are learning. 1.
